If I remember well -correct me if I'm wrong- usually the duration for a the grief or mourning for a death person in Islam is of three days.
Now if a Muslim died in a non-Muslim country where the death body is not allowed to be buried unless the legal paperwork is done which takes 1-2 days and then the family must find an adequate graveyard where Muslims are buried. It might already take 3 or 4 days (and even more if the person for example died in the weekend) for all of this ... this made me wonder if the grief or mourning for the wife (wives) and female relatives starts with the death of the person or with the burial?
So my question is: How long is the per Islam prescribed grief for a death relative and when does this grief actually starts?
